Don Ravioli 12:30 Tue Nov 6
Re: Plumbing help - kitchen sink
Make sure the bolt in the strainer which sits inside the sink bowl is tight.
If it still leaks get a new trap. Do not buy a cheap shit one buy a Mcalpine brand one.

Syd Puddefoot 12:07 Tue Nov 6
Re: Plumbing help - kitchen sink
At the risk of adding something sensible and useful (sorry - no fun me) I am not a plumber but had a similar experience where the "sink" was leaking at the joint of the waste. If this is the case buy a new basket waste from Screwfix (virtually free) and refit. Fairly easy if you are not completely inept.
